#940800 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#940800 is composed of 58% red, 3.1%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 94.6% magenta, 100%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 3.2 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 29%. #940800 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1000 with #290000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

Shades and Tints of #940800

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0100 is the darkest color, while #fff7f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#940800

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#504544 is the less saturated color, while #940800 is the most saturated one.
